IRA J. PACKARD SEARSMONT – Ira Joseph Packard, 97, a life long resident of Searsmont, died Saturday, Nov. 17, 2007, at Harbor Hill, Belfast. Born July 30, 1910, at home, he was the son of Joseph and Minerva Packard. His sixth great-grandfather came from England to the United States in 1638. He was a graduate of Searsmont High School and the University of Maine, where he received a degree in dairy husbandry. From 1935 to 1940, he was a high school teacher at Machias High School. In 1941, he married a schoolteacher, Marietta Welch of Machiasport. They returned to Searsmont when his father became ill and after his death took over the family farm. Ira had been active in community affairs and had served as tax collector during the 1940s. He was a life member of Searsmont United Methodist Church and had also served as church trustee. A 76-year member of Quantabacook Masonic Lodge, Searsmont, which he joined in 1931, Ira received his 75-year pin from his lodge brothers, November 2006. Ira’s other memberships included the Rosewood Chapter Order of the Eastern Star, Searsmont; the Victor Grange; a 35 plus year member and former officer of the Dirigo Grange; a 35 plus year member and former chairman of ASCS; a member and former president of Waldo County Extension Service; and a member of Alpha Zeta Honor Society of the University of Maine. In 2005, Packard received the Boston Post Cane. An avid golfer until the age of 95, Packard had been a 35-year member of Country View Golf Club, Brooks. He was predeceased by his wife of 57 years, Marietta W. Packard in 1998.
